Ubuntu 本地部署 ChatGPT-Next-Web
Chat-Next-Web 本地部署
纯前端 导出Excel文件的 方法
在纯前端导出文件的一种常见方法是通过生成下载链接来实现,可以使用Blob对象和URL.createObjectURL()方法来实现,因为现在工作中主要运用的前端框架是Angular,这篇文章将以angular为例进行阐述。
aigc是什么意思啊
AIgc,即人工智能生成内容,是人工智能技术在内容创作领域的最新应用。这些模型可以从大量的数据中学习到语言的规则、语义和结构等信息,然后根据输入的关键词或主题自动生成符合要求的内容。随着技术的不断进步,AIgc的生成质量和速度也在不断提升。AIgc,全称为人工智能生成内容,是指利用人工智能技术自动生
『运维备忘录』之 Sed 命令详解
Sed 全名为 Stream Editor(流编辑器),是 Linux 下一款功能强大的非交互流式文本编辑器,可以对文本文件进行增、删、改、查等操作,支持按行、按字段、按正则匹配文本内容,灵活方便,特别适合于大文件的编辑。它主要依赖于正则表达式。本文主要介绍 sed 的一些基本用法和使用实例。
基础软件之道:企业级实践与开源创新【文末送书-22】
在当今数字化时代,基础软件扮演着企业信息技术架构的关键角色。无论是大型企业还是初创公司,都离不开基础软件的支持。在构建强大的企业级系统时,基础软件的选择和实践显得尤为重要。本文将探讨企业在基础软件方面的实践经验,以及在这一过程中开源技术所扮演的关键角色。
Flutter UI 设计指南: 如何创建高质量的用户界面
1.背景介绍Flutter是Google开发的一种跨平台UI框架,使用Dart语言编写。它提供了丰富的组件和工具,使得开发者可以轻松地创建高质量的用户界面。在本文中,我们将讨论如何使用Flutter来设计高质量的用户界面,包括核心概念、核心算法原理、具体操作步骤、数学模型公式、代码实例和未来发展趋势
Spark中多分区写文件前可以不排序么
会根据partition或者bucket作为最细粒度来作为writer的标准,如果相邻的两条记录所属不同的partition或者bucket,则会切换writer,所以说如果不根据partition或者bucket排序的话,会导致。频繁的切换,这会大大降低文件的写入速度。目前 Spark中的实现中,
Nacos、Eureka、Zookeeper、Consul对比
开发中,经常需要对微服务进行管理,所以需要引入一些服务治理的中间件,用于注册、发现服务,常见的服务治理中间件为。
大数据毕设分享 大数据上海租房数据爬取与分析可视化 -python 数据分析 可视化
# 1 前言🔥 这两年开始毕业设计和毕业答辩的要求和难度不断提升,传统的毕设题目缺少创新和亮点,往往达不到毕业答辩的要求,这两年不断有学弟学妹告诉学长自己做的项目系统达不到老师的要求。为了大家能够顺利以及最少的精力通过毕设,学长分享优质毕业设计项目,今天要分享的是🚩 基于大数据上海租房数据爬取
PHP运行环境之宝塔软件安装及Web站点部署流程
添加一个主域名的网站,并选择数据库图片中IP换为自己的域名(已经备案的),如果没有域名,可以临时使用本机IP。
【SpringBoot】springboot常用注解
Spring Boot作为一个轻量级、快速开发的框架,提供了丰富的注解来简化配置和加速开发。这些注解不仅使得代码更加清晰简洁,同时也提供了强大的功能和扩展性,为开发者提供了一套便捷的工具集。Spring Boot注解为我们构建健壮、高效的应用程序提供了便利和灵活性。通过使用来启动应用,来定义REST
【爬虫实战】全过程详细讲解如何使用python获取抖音评论,包括二级评论
前两天,TaoTao发布了一篇关于“获取抖音评论”的文章。但是之前的那一篇包涵的代码呢仅仅只能获取一级评论。虽然说抖音的一级评论挺精彩的了,但是其实二级评论更加有意思,同时二级评论的数量是很多。所以二级评论是非常值得我们关注的。因此TaoTao花了一些时间写了一下这块的代码。接下来就让TaoTao带
基于Java+Springboot+mysql电影院在线选座购票售票系统设计与实现 毕业设计论文大纲参考
基于Java+Springboot+mysql电影院在线选座购票售票系统设计与实现 毕业设计论文大纲参黄菊华老师《Vue.js入门与商城开发实战》《微信小程序商城开发》图书作者,CSDN博客专家,在线教育专家,CSDN钻石讲师;专注大学生毕业设计教育和辅导。项目都录了发布和功能操作演示视频;项目的界
智能医疗信息抽取:提高药品管理效率与患者安全
本项目的核心成果在于实现了药品信息的高效自动化处理,极大地提升了医疗文档处理的效率。通过集成先进的自然语言处理技术,我们为药师小张等医疗专业人员提供了一个强大的工具,使得他们能够在短时间内准确地获取关键医疗信息。这不仅优化了药品管理流程,还显著提高了医疗服务的响应速度和质量。此外,自动化的信息抽取减
安全计算的基石:密码学的发展与挑战
1.背景介绍密码学,也被称为密码学或密码学,是一门研究加密和解密信息的科学。它的主要目标是保护信息的机密性、完整性和可否认性。密码学在现代信息时代发扬了耀眼的光芒,它在金融、通信、军事等各个领域都有广泛的应用。密码学的发展历史可以追溯到古代,但是现代密码学的发展主要是在20世纪中叶开始崛起。随着计算
在 Windows 11 上安装 Ubuntu 22.04.3 LTS系统的详细步骤
本文将为介绍如何在Windows 11上安装Ubuntu 22.04.3 LTS操作系统,包括如何选择适合Ubuntu的电脑硬件、系统下载、创建启动盘、BIOS设置,以及安装过程中的磁盘分区。
Java:性能优化细节01-10
在Java程序开发过程中,性能优化是一个重要的考虑因素。常见的误解是将性能问题归咎于Java语言本身,然而实际上,性能瓶颈更多地源于程序设计和代码实现方式的不当。因此,培养良好的编码习惯不仅对提升程序性能至关重要,同时也有助于增强代码的可读性和可维护性。
用户界面(UI)、用户体验(UE)和用户体验(UX)的差异
UE 和 UX 就是是 User Experience / User Designer,相应的职位一般是用户体验设计师或交互设计师,UI 是 User Interface,相应的职位通常是UI 设计师或视觉设计师是互联网行业的两个重要职位。由于用户体验设计涵盖了整个用户旅程,从视觉设计、编程、心理学
2024-02-21(Spark)
4040:是一个运行的Application在运行的过程中临时绑定的端口,用以查看当前任务的状态。4040被占用会顺延到4041,4042等。4040是一个临时端口,当前程序运行完成后,4040就会被注销。4040和Driver相关联,一个Driver启动起来,一个4040端口就被绑定起来,并可以查
RabbitMQ的死信队列和延迟队列
一般用在较为重要的业务队列中,确保未被正确消费的消息不被丢弃,一般发生消费异常可能原因主要有由于消息信息本身存在错误导致处理异常,处理过程中参数校验异常,或者因网络波动导致的查询异常等等,当发生异常时,当然不能每次通过日志来获取原消息,然后让运维帮忙重新投递消息。先把订单消息设置好 15 分钟过期时